Amendment of section 15
Section 15 of the Architects Act is amended —
by deleting paragraph (a) of subsection (1) and substituting the following paragraph:“(a)any person holding —
the Degree of Bachelor of Architecture from the National University of Singapore or the University of Singapore; or
the Degree of Masters of Architecture from the National University of Singapore or the Singapore University of Technology and Design;”;
by deleting the words “examinations as may be required by the Board” in subsection (1)(c) and substituting the words “oral or written examinations as may be prescribed”;
by deleting the word “and” at the end of subsection (2)(c)(i);
by deleting sub‑paragraph (ii) of subsection (2)(c) and substituting the following sub‑paragraphs:“(ii)received any commendation or award at any international architectural event, or from any professional body whose architectural degree or qualification is recognised by the Board; and
passed such oral or written examination as may be prescribed by the Board.”;
by inserting, immediately after subsection (2), the following subsections:“(2A) Despite subsections (1) and (2), any foreign architect who is first authorised to practise architecture in a country or territory outside Singapore which is a participating jurisdiction and who intends to engage in the practice of architecture in Singapore, is entitled to registration under this Act —
upon payment of the prescribed fee; and
if the foreign architect has such qualifications, requisite practical experience in architectural work, and has passed such oral or written examinations, as may be approved by the Board.(2B) A registration of a foreign architect under subsection (1) or (2A) may be subject to such prohibitions, restrictions or conditions as to the practice of architecture in Singapore as the Board may impose.”; and
by inserting, immediately after the word “registration” in subsection (5), the words “under subsection (1)”.
